CONTENT
A series of three books, with each being a significant year of the Voyager Mission. Physicalising the existence of the spacecraft and it’s presence, with each page representing a day from the SFOS data. (SFOS: Space flight operation schedule)
Atmospheric data is the data visualization with an element of personal response in terms of what I felt about the Voyager Mission by NASA. To physicalise the connectivity between the space craft, bringing the notion of the mission to life and real. The data provided by NASA was tabulated and the plan was for each book to contain that year’s worth of activity, presenting a day as a page.
As the year goes recent the color of the book gets darker, as a response that it is further out into space. every sheet was also letterpressed with a colorblock of that year on top, bringing out the atmospheric element in the printed data.
1998 – Announced as the furtherest human
spacecraft out in space
2004 – Entered heliosheath
2012 – Entered interstellar space
